Output 2642996dcdfe83e3a86bf66e2e2a44f104262b46a4e63bb986b19d036fe5051c:1

value
72785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d4dc6efbdf851ca214ad663d957a9cf0713fe74 OP_EQUAL
address
3ACMwRyFEJFB6w1HULYkRkUBrc35mrs4Wr
transaction
2642996dcdfe83e3a86bf66e2e2a44f104262b46a4e63bb986b19d036fe5051c
spent
true